About The Position

Herzog Railroad Services, Inc. is currently seeking Ballast Systems Specialists across Eastern, Central, and Western United States. This unique career opportunity is ideally suited for “Road Warriors” interested in nationwide travel. Hertzog Ballast Systems Specialists use state of the art technology to provide ballast maintenance to the Class 1 Railroads all across the United States. This career opportunity offers paid training, competitive salary starting at $60,000.00 annually, per diem of $178/day, a fully equipped, late model pickup truck and fuel card. Responsibilities

  • Survey track with specially designed software.
  • Unload ballast from trains using patented automated software.
  • Repair automation and system components using basic hand tools.
  • Troubleshoot electrical, hydraulic and GPS components.
  • Compile reports and data and routinely upload to home office.
  • Coordinate work schedule with Railroad, Field Supervisor and home office.
